For those in the US who need some kind of fitting... http://www1.mscdirect.com/CGI/NNSRIT...MT4NO=34916377
It's a 3/8-19(BSPT) to 3/8-18(NPT) nipple. Go to your local brothel, get a 3/8 NPT female to 1/2" hose barb (or whatever size you need) and life is good...
There are more suppliers of fittings than McMaster-Carr in the US, just look around a bit
Edit: Here is the 1/4-19 to 1/4-20 version http://www1.mscdirect.com/CGI/NNSRIT?PMAKA=60041589
There is a link to the catalog page on there that will show you all kinds of interesting metric to American adapters and they are quite a bit cheaper than most other places I've seen...enjoy

Just a quick update. I received the package from GAMMODS that had the barbs and PA120.3 shroud today. The barbs are in fact larger than the ones I have from NCIX. They are every bit as large as the D-tek 1/2" hi-flow barbs that I have, and they fit 1/2" ID tubing perfectly. For anybody interested, here is the link again:
